Nettet1. mar. 2024 · In practical terms, runner length is defined as the distance between the manifold’s mating surface with the cylinder head to a point, or line drawn through the plenum that is shared by all the runners. Which brings us to the role runner length plays in manifold design by asking this question- Why is runner length important?
